1

各 SQL レコードに 1 ページのテキストを 1 つの NVARCHAR(MAX) 列として格納します。この列は、SQL 2008 によって全文索引が作成されています。FREETEXTTABLE を使用して全文索引を照会し、特定のキーワードまたは語句を含むドキュメントを検索します。エンド ユーザーは、FREETEXTTABLE によってグリッド形式で返されたヒットごとに小さなテキスト スニペットを表示したいと考えています。理想的には、このスニペットは、検索されたキーワード/フレーズを表すテキストであり、ヒットのすぐ左と右にある単語と一緒に、より大きなドキュメント テキスト内のコンテキストを提供します。これはすぐに使用できる機能ではありません。

SQL Serverでこれを行う方法??

ありがとう、マーカス

4

1 に答える 1

3

いくつかの可能性については、AaronBertrandがこの記事で説明しています。
全文検索でのヒットハイライト

于 2012-10-31T22:03:15.737 に答える